What is Bank Lending Survey
The Bank Lending Survey Questionnaire is a survey template used by national central banks to collect data on credit standards and conditions for loans in the euro area.

What is the Bank Lending Survey Questionnaire?
The Bank Lending Survey Questionnaire plays a vital role in assessing credit conditions in the euro area. This structured tool focuses on loans provided to both enterprises and households, helping stakeholders understand the intricacies of credit standards.
Collaboration between national central banks and the European Central Bank (ECB) is essential for developing this questionnaire, which is conducted quarterly. The target audience for this survey consists primarily of senior loan officers, tasked with providing crucial insights into lending practices.

Key Features of the Bank Lending Survey Questionnaire
This questionnaire is distinguished by its comprehensive structure, which includes 18 regular questions, specifically crafted to gather relevant data. Questions are designed to target both backward-looking and forward-looking perspectives on credit conditions.
-
Seven questions focus on loans to enterprises, while ten pertain to household loans.
-
Household loans are further divided into categories such as house purchase and consumer credit.
-
Variations exist to specifically address the needs of different lending audiences.
